AJ Holiday and TamBam explore the true characteristics of masculinity, breaking down what defines a “real man” in the context of modern relationships. They contrasts genuine confidence, emotional maturity, and self-awareness with the behavior of men who engage in negativity and performative opinions online. AJ emphasizes that while money may enhance a man’s appeal, true charisma and attraction come from inner confidence, presence, and authenticity.

The conversation also delves into the influence of cultural figures like Kevin Samuels on men’s dating perspectives, self-image, views on relationships and the importance of emotional intelligence, accountability, and respectful communication in building healthy connections.
